6 FAQs about [Solar power system explained]
How does solar power work?
Depending on the type of metering used, the solar power you generate is typically used to power your home. Any excess solar power you generate is exported to the electricity grid, and you usually get paid a feed-in-tariff (FiT) or credits for the energy you export to the grid.
What is solar energy?
Solar energy is energy from the sun that we capture with various technologies, including solar panels. There are two main types of solar energy: photovoltaic and thermal. What are the three main components of a solar power system?
The three main components of a solar power system are: Solar panels (photovoltaic modules): These are the system’s heart. Solar panels contain photovoltaic cells that capture sunlight and convert it into direct current (DC) electricity. They are typically mounted on rooftops or in open areas for maximum sunlight exposure.
